Type: Multiple uses
Use: Acaricide, Insecticide, Adjuvant, Fungicide
Example applications: Fruit;Vines;Ornamentals
Example pests controlled: Scale;Mites;Thrips;Powdery mildew
Mode of action: Contact action, eggs covered by an oil film are starved of oxygen and so do not hatch.
